Transaction 76ef334395a5da0723b425ab8fc1392bc19649938d9f9f11bf6f42c7405107cf
1 Input
1 Output
-
76ef334395a5da0723b425ab8fc1392bc19649938d9f9f11bf6f42c7405107cf:0
- value
- 100398
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 641d06937c1c36fa7826e575af1e67493be3050b OP_EQUAL
- address
- 3ApNGU358rBJ9A3Nm5EisZAbCV3wakN1bK